China building world's largest naval replenishment ship to boost carrier operations

Times of India - Sun, 07/19/2026 - 05:50
China is developing a new and larger naval replenishment vessel at Guangzhou Shipyard. This advanced vessel is expected to exceed the size of current Type 901 support ships, bolstering the People's Liberation Army Navy's ability to operate effectively at long ranges. Its impressive dimensions may even rival those of the US Navy's replenishment fleet, reflecting China's ambitions for extended carrier operations beyond its territorial waters.

PV Sindhu scripts history, stuns Yamaguchi to become first Indian to ...

Times of India - Sun, 07/19/2026 - 05:37
The 31-year-old became the first Indian to win the Japan Open after beating the three-time world champion 21-17, 21-17. The victory ended her title drought of more than two years and marked her biggest title since winning the World Championships in 2019.

Before kick-off, Argentina vs Spain final has already entered World Cup history

Times of India - Sun, 07/19/2026 - 04:49
The FIFA World Cup 2026 final features Argentina and Spain, the top two ranked teams. Argentina seeks consecutive titles, a feat not achieved since Brazil in 1962. Spain aims for their second World Cup, boasting an impressive thirty-seven-game unbeaten streak. This match marks Lionel Messi's first encounter with Spain since 2010. Spain's defense has been exceptional, conceding only one goal throughout the tournament.

Who is Pawan Kumar Chandana? The IIT graduate behind Vikram-1

Times of India - Sun, 07/19/2026 - 04:17
Pawan Kumar Chandana left ISRO to co-found Skyroot Aerospace with a bold vision. The company's Vikram-1 rocket successfully reached orbit, marking a significant private space achievement. This launch proved private Indian companies can build world-class rockets independently. Skyroot now employs over a thousand people and has attracted substantial investment. This success signals India's growing ambition in the global commercial space industry.

MLC: LA Knight Riders clinch maiden title with one-run win over Freedom

Times of India - Sun, 07/19/2026 - 03:56
Needing 14 runs off the final over, Washington Freedom looked favourites after Obus Pienaar smashed the first ball for six. But Shadley van Schalkwyk produced three wickets in the last five deliveries, including a run-out off the final ball, to spark wild celebrations as the LA Knight Riders became MLC's newest champions.

Punjab cop, who targeted NRIs in US, held in Rs 3.8-cr extortion bid linked to AAP worker's murder

Times of India - Sun, 07/19/2026 - 03:34
Punjab Police arrested inspector Gurinderjit Singh Nagra, former Tanda SHO. He faces charges of extortion and corruption linked to a US family. The US justice department seeks his extradition for conspiracy to commit extortion. Nagra allegedly extorted Rs 16 lakh from the US-based family. This case is connected to the murder of an AAP worker.
